问答网首页 > 网络技术 > 网络数据 > 什么是数据库候选键(什么是数据库中的候选键?)
无关风月无关风月
什么是数据库候选键(什么是数据库中的候选键?)
数据库候选键是数据库中用于唯一标识记录的一组属性的组合。在关系型数据库中,每个表都有一个主键,它由一组属性组成,这些属性的唯一组合可以唯一地标识表中的每一行数据。如果一个表中有多个候选键,那么它们必须满足一定的约束条件,例如非空、非重复等。
 不努力拿什么给你未来 不努力拿什么给你未来
数据库候选键是数据库中用于唯一标识记录的字段或字段组合。在关系型数据库中,每个表都有一个主键,它是唯一标识表中每条记录的字段或字段组合。候选键必须满足以下条件: 唯一性:候选键不能包含重复的值,即表中的每一行数据都必须有一个唯一的候选键值与之对应。 非空:候选键不能为空值,即表中的每一行数据都必须有一个非空的候选键值与之对应。 非重复:候选键不能包含重复的字段或字段组合,即表中的每一行数据都必须有一个唯一的候选键值与之对应。
#NAME?#NAME?
数据库候选键是一种特殊的数据结构,它用于在数据库中创建表时定义主键。主键是表中唯一标识每条记录的字段或字段组合。候选键通常包含一个或多个列,这些列的组合可以唯一地标识表中的每一行。 候选键的主要作用是确保表中数据的一致性和完整性。当插入、更新或删除记录时,数据库管理系统(DBMS)会检查新记录是否与现有记录冲突。如果新记录违反了候选键的定义,则无法插入或更新该记录。此外,候选键还可以用于优化查询性能,因为数据库可以通过候选键来快速定位和选择满足条件的记录。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

网络数据相关问答

  • 2026-04-07 手机安装什么能恢复数据(手机数据丢失?探索这些工具以恢复重要信息)

    在手机数据丢失或损坏的情况下,安装一些特定的软件可以帮助恢复数据。以下是一些建议: 数据恢复软件:市面上有许多数据恢复软件,如RECUVA、EASEUS DATA RECOVERY WIZARD等。这些软件可以帮助你...

  • 2026-04-07 数据库安全学什么好就业(数据库安全学什么好就业?)

    数据库安全学是一个非常重要的领域,它涉及到保护数据免受未经授权的访问、泄露或破坏。随着数据泄露和网络攻击事件的增加,对数据库安全专家的需求也在增加。以下是一些关于数据库安全学就业前景的建议: 学习网络安全基础知识:首...

  • 2026-04-07 什么叫数据库存储结构(如何定义数据库的存储结构?)

    数据库存储结构是指数据库中数据的逻辑组织方式,它决定了数据的存储方式、数据之间的关系以及数据的访问效率。一个良好的数据库存储结构可以提高数据查询的速度和准确性,降低数据冗余和更新成本。 数据库存储结构通常包括以下几个方面...

  • 2026-04-07 核酸为什么没有数据显示(核酸数据为何缺失?探究背后的原因与影响)

    核酸没有数据显示可能有以下几种原因: 数据收集不全面:可能是在收集数据时,由于各种原因(如样本数量不足、实验条件不理想等),导致无法获得足够的数据来进行分析。 数据分析方法不当:可能是在分析数据时,采用了不适合的...

  • 2026-04-07 音响的数据线是什么接口(音响数据线的接口类型是什么?)

    音响的数据线接口通常是指用于连接音响设备与电脑或其他音频播放设备的USB接口。这种接口允许用户通过简单的USB线缆将音响设备连接到计算机或移动设备,从而方便地传输音频信号。常见的接口类型包括USB 2.0、USB 3.0...

  • 2026-04-07 什么是元数据架构设计(元数据架构设计是什么?)

    元数据架构设计是一种系统化的方法,用于创建、组织和存储关于数据的信息。它涉及定义数据模型、确定数据的来源、目的以及如何在不同系统之间共享和管理数据。元数据架构设计的目的是确保数据的一致性、可访问性和可用性,同时提高数据管...

网络技术推荐栏目
推荐搜索问题
网络数据最新问答